What is Ramirez, Johnson, & Associates?

Ramirez, Johnson, & Associates
ConstructionArchitecture, Engineering & Design

Ramirez, Johnson, & Associates operates as a comprehensive engineering consultancy, providing specialized mechanical, electrical, and plumbing design services. The firm distinguishes itself through a rigorous commitment to energy efficiency and sustainable building practices, holding a Certifiably Green designation that appeals to modern architectural and commercial clients. With a diverse portfolio spanning healthcare, education, and commercial sectors, the company has established a reputation for technical precision and client-centric project delivery. Their operational model emphasizes long-term partnerships and the integration of advanced commissioning services to optimize building performance throughout the lifecycle of a project.
